Did you try out to change the entry in the related list "Action Mapping" in the "Global Playbook Experience", which you can reach under "All > Playbook Experiences"? Unfortunately, some of the Action mappings are under read-only protection. For "User Form" type you can open the corresponding "Action assignment" and add an "Action Exclusion" for the table(s) you require. See attached screenshots.
If you are in a special module, such as the Operational Technology module, you can also try to check the corresponding Playbook experience.
